Picking the Right Style and Theme
What aspects shape the ideal bathroom style and theme for a homeowner? Homeowners ought to examine color palettes, fixtures, and materials that align with their personal aesthetic. A modern bathroom typically features sleek lines, neutral tones, and minimalist accessories, while a traditional theme may feature ornate details, rich woods, and classic tiles. Coastal styles utilize airy colors and natural textures, generating a serene ambiance, whereas eclectic designs often merge various elements for a unique touch. Functionality also plays a vital role; styles should meet practical needs and elevate the space's overall flow. Ultimately, the chosen theme should reflect the homeowner's personality and create a cohesive look, guaranteeing that the bathroom serves as both a functional space and a personal retreat.

Advanced Materials and Fittings
Integrating innovative materials and fixtures can significantly enhance both the aesthetic and functional aspects of a bathroom renovation. Superior-quality options such as quartz and recycled glass countertops offer lasting quality while contributing to a sleek appearance. Water-saving fixtures, including low-flow toilets and touchless faucets, not only support sustainability but also introduce modern convenience. Additionally, the use of large-format tiles can create an illusion of space, limiting grout lines for a clean look. Innovative lighting solutions, including LED mirrors and backlit sconces, add ambiance while improving visibility. Moreover, smart technology, such as programmable thermostats and voice-activated controls, enhances user experience. These advancements ensure that a bathroom renovation remains not only stylish but also practical for contemporary living.

Intelligent Storage Options
While many homeowners face the challenge of limited space in their bathrooms, intelligent storage options can convert even the tiniest spaces into practical sanctuaries. Leveraging vertical room is imperative; wall-attached storage units or cabinets can accommodate toiletries and towels while preserving floor space. Additionally, versatile furnishings, like vanities featuring built-in storage, optimize functionality. Corner storage solutions maximize traditionally overlooked areas, whereas bins and baskets can systematically organize supplies under sinks. Incorporating hooks and racks for towels and accessories further enhances accessibility. With a thoughtful approach to storage, property owners can establish an orderly space that both appears elegant and satisfies their everyday requirements effectively. Multi-Functional Fixtures
In contemporary bathroom remodeling, multipurpose fixtures appear as vital features that improve both functionality and spatial efficiency. These creative solutions provide diverse capabilities, enabling homeowners to enhance practicality while limiting mess. For example, vanities with integrated compartments can accommodate toiletries and linens, reducing the need for supplementary cabinets. Shower-tub combinations provide flexibility, accommodating different preferences in bathing options. Wall-mounted faucets save counter space and streamline cleaning, while heated towel racks deliver warmth and accessibility without taking up floor space. Furthermore, smart mirrors equipped with LED lighting and Bluetooth speakers combine aesthetics with technology, improving the overall experience. Prioritizing efficiency, these fixtures not only improve the design of a bathroom but also meet the practical needs of modern living.

Questions & Answers
How Long Should You Expect a Bathroom Renovation to Take?
An average bathroom renovation takes roughly four to six weeks to complete. This timeframe may vary depending on the complexity of the project, the availability of materials, and the contractor's schedule, among other influencing factors.
What's the Average Expense of a Bathroom Renovation?
The typical cost for a bathroom renovation ranges from $5,000 to $15,000, depending on factors such as materials, size, and labor costs. Upscale renovations often exceed $30,000, especially when incorporating luxury fixtures and custom designs.
Is It Necessary to Have a Permit for My Renovation?
Regardless of whether a permit is needed for renovations varies based on local regulations and the scope of work. Typically, structural changes, plumbing, or electrical work frequently require permits, while minor cosmetic updates might not. Consulting local codes is recommended.
What's the Best Method to Find a Reliable Contractor?
To find a dependable contractor, one should seek recommendations from family and friends, examine online reviews, verify credentials, and conduct interviews. Evaluating multiple estimates and reviewing references will also ensure a trustworthy choice for the renovation project.
